I did my Bangalore to chennai trip via chitoor on 9th Jul. Roads were good till Chittor and became worst afterwards for about 15-20 kms due to rain. Low GC vehicles will definitely take a hit as there is no proper road and also pits became deeper in many spots with water logging. Many surprise merging of double roads to single road. Should be careful while overtaking. From TN border, roads were good even though its a single road.

No one bothered to check for inter state travel epass in Serkadu TN. But, to my surprise I was stopped by few policemen somewhere before chitoor and asked if I carry any liquor bottles and even checked my bags and car boot area will attach a pic. Other than that no other checking. Even Walajah to Chennai highway is not in good condition as Bangalore - Chitoor highway. Started at 6 40 AM from Battrahalli, reached Velachery at 1215 PM with just one bio break in between. Chennai is back to Normal traffic.
Total 6 Toll gate collection centers which costed 250 rupees (Mahasamudram and Mulbagal tolls being highest collected 85 and 70 rupees respectively)

31- July - Bangalore - Chennai

Started from HSR at 5.30 AM, there was moderate traffic till Krishnagiri. Both Attibelle and Krishnagiri toll booths had slightly longer line of vehicles too. Took around 5 mins to cross each.

Past that, traffic was thin till Vellore. There is culvert work ongoing near Vellore, hence both sides two lanes are closed and traffic narrows down to single lane.

Past that till Walajpet things are smooth as usual. Once the WIP sections start, it becomes difficult. Deviations are smooth and well marked, hence no issues there. However, the work seems to have stopped. Compared to what I noticed during my last drive in this section in February, I didn't find any major improvement. Infact, just noticed one location where work was ongoing during the drive.

Again, past that toll booths were smooth. Once in Chennai town limits, there was heavy traffic. However, the byepass road is patched up. Reached Vadapalani around 10.00 AM without any stops enroute.

There was no checks enroute for Covid related pass, though we were carrying E-pass with us.
